About Energy storage incentive
Energy storage incentives are financial benefits that encourage the installation and use of energy storage systems. Some states offer energy storage rebates, which are direct cash payments after the battery is installed and connected to the grid1. Other states offer performance-based incentives, which are added to solar incentives and depend on the amount of energy stored or discharged1. Additionally, the federal government offers an investment tax credit (ITC) for standalone energy storage facilities since 20232.
